Today I have an ASMR Trigger test for you. In this video you’ll find 11 short 2 minute long videos to find out what makes you tingle (keep reading for video links) 🙂 It’s kinda like an ASMR sampler and if you enjoy this, please let me know in the comment section down below so that I can do this more often 🙂 For me the video feels like a more modern version of the series ‘different triggers’ that I started a long time ago and I wanted to do this type of video in this style for the longest time now so I hope you like the idea ^_^

Following ASMR Triggers are included in this video:
00:00 – What’s this video about?
01:37 – Game controller pushing buttons
03:33 – Bubble wrap plastic
05:35 – Eye test for you, follow the pencil
07:33 – Writing with a pencil
09:43 – Scalp massage for you
11:45 – Blue Foam sheet
13:50 – Playing with Ziploc bag & inspecting SD cards
15:54 – Face cleaning for you
17:58 – Rice in plastic Tupperware
20:14 – Playing with cardboard cups
22:27 – Applying make up on you
